网站建设工作下步打算商城网站网站开发
2026/2/14 0:08:35 网站建设 项目流程
网站建设工作下步打算,商城网站网站开发,做网站网站建设,网站内如何@目录 硬件设计要点软件设计流程关键代码示例优化方向 源码文档获取/同行可拿货,招校园代理 #xff1a;文章底部获取博主联系方式#xff01; 硬件设计要点 主控芯片选择#xff1a;通常采用STM32、AT89C51等单片机#xff0c;STM32F103系列因具备丰富外设#xff08;如U…目录硬件设计要点软件设计流程关键代码示例优化方向源码文档获取/同行可拿货,招校园代理 文章底部获取博主联系方式硬件设计要点主控芯片选择通常采用STM32、AT89C51等单片机STM32F103系列因具备丰富外设如USB、CAN和较高处理能力更适用于复杂功能需求。数据采集模块RFID识别使用MFRC522模块读取IC卡信息通信距离约5cm需设计天线匹配电路。指纹识别集成FPM10A光学指纹模块通过UART通信支持1:N比对误识率低于0.001%。显示与交互OLED屏128×64像素或LCD1602用于实时显示考勤状态。矩阵键盘4×4或独立按键用于输入工号/密码。数据存储AT24C256 EEPROM存储考勤记录约8000条记录或W25Q64 Flash芯片支持日志存储。可选SD卡模块扩展存储FAT32文件系统便于PC端读取。通信模块ESP8266 WiFi模块上传数据至云端服务器TCP/IP协议栈需集成。有线方案可采用CH340G实现USB转串口通信。软件设计流程初始化配置配置单片机时钟、GPIO、UART波特率115200、SPIRFID通信等外设初始化各传感器模块。功能逻辑实现身份验证RFID卡号与本地数据库比对或指纹特征值匹配算法需优化响应时间。记录存储时间戳由DS1302 RTC模块获取记录格式为[ID, 日期, 时间, 状态]。异常处理重复打卡检测、网络断连后本地缓存数据。上位机交互通过串口协议如自定义JSON格式与PC端软件通信支持导出Excel报表。关键代码示例RFID读取片段基于STM32 HAL库uint8_trfid_read(uint8_t*id){HAL_GPIO_WritePin(RC522_CS_GPIO_Port,RC522_CS_Pin,GPIO_PIN_RESET);uint8_tstatusMFRC522_Request(PICC_REQIDL,id);HAL_GPIO_WritePin(RC522_CS_GPIO_Port,RC522_CS_Pin,GPIO_PIN_SET);return(statusMI_OK)?1:0;}EEPROM存储函数voidsave_record(uint8_t*data,uint16_taddr){HAL_I2C_Mem_Write(hi2c1,0xA0,addr,I2C_MEMADD_SIZE_16BIT,data,32,100);}优化方向低功耗设计采用STM32L系列空闲模式电流可降至1μA。生物识别增强增加人脸识别模块如OV7670摄像头OpenMV算法。云平台集成通过MQTT协议接入阿里云IoT实现移动端查询。注实际设计需考虑EMC防护如TVS二极管防静电、外壳防尘等级IP54等工程细节。源码文档获取/同行可拿货,招校园代理 文章底部获取博主联系方式需要成品或者定制加我们的时候不满意的可以定制文章最下方名片联系我即可~

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询